AI Contract Overview
The contract calls for the design and fabrication of a rigid hull inflatable boat measuring between 20 and 25 feet, featuring a fiberglass deep-V hull for enhanced stability and performance in rough waters, combined with heavy-duty inflatable tubes constructed from UV and abrasion-resistant materials to ensure durability under demanding environmental conditions. The vessel must include a self-draining deck to facilitate safe and efficient operation in wet conditions and be engineered to support a minimum payload capacity of 4,000 pounds, accommodating crew, equipment, and mission-critical loads. All components must meet stringent quality and safety standards, with manufacturing processes adhering to industry best practices for marine vessel construction. This is a subcontract opportunity issued by the City of Seabrook, Texas, with a posted date of July 15, 2026, and a response deadline of August 6, 2026. The North American Industry Classification System code 336612 identifies the scope as boat building, and the place of performance is not explicitly defined, leaving flexibility for the contractor to determine production location provided all deliverables meet contractual specifications. The solicitation is open to qualified subcontractors with proven experience in marine vessel design and fabrication, and interested parties must submit proposals prior to the deadline through the public purchase portal linked in the contract data.
